S. 40, The National Insurance Act of 2007

  • This item is from the 110th Congress (2007-2008) and is no longer current. Comments, voting, and wiki editing have been disabled, and the cost/savings estimate has been frozen.

S. 40 would authorize the issuance of Federal charters and licenses for carrying on the sale, solicitation, negotiation, and underwriting of insurance or any other insurance operations, it would provide a comprehensive system for the Federal regulation and supervision of national insurers and national agencies, and it would provide for policyholder protections in the event of an insolvency or the impairment of a national insurer.
